Mastering Face Recognition API Rate Limits and Scaling for Production Apps

Written by ARSA Writer Team

Blogs

Mastering Face Recognition API Rate Limits and Scaling for Production Apps

In today’s fast-paced digital landscape, integrating robust identity verification is paramount for secure and efficient operations, especially within the mobility sector. As senior engineers plan for capacity, a critical consideration is navigating face recognition API rate limits and scaling for production apps. Ensuring your chosen solution can handle fluctuating demand, maintain high throughput, and remain cost-effective is key to successful deployment. ARSA Technology understands these challenges, offering a cloud-based ARSA Face Recognition & Liveness API engineered for enterprise-grade performance and scalability.

The journey from initial signup to a fully operational production environment demands a clear understanding of how an API manages requests and how it can grow with your application’s needs. This guide delves into the nuances of API rate limits, the importance of flexible scaling, and how ARSA Technology’s offerings empower developers to build high-traffic, secure identity solutions without the burden of infrastructure management.

The Importance of Understanding Face API Rate Limit Tiers

When evaluating a face recognition API, the concept of face API rate limit tiers is fundamental. These tiers define the maximum number of API calls your application can make within a specific timeframe, directly impacting your system’s ability to process user requests during peak loads. For production applications, particularly in high-volume industries like mobility (e.g., ride-sharing, vehicle rental, public transport access), insufficient rate limits can lead to service disruptions, poor user experience, and ultimately, lost revenue.

ARSA Technology’s Face Recognition & Liveness API is designed with scalability in mind, offering clear and flexible pricing tiers to accommodate diverse operational demands. Starting with a generous Basic Free Tier of 100 API calls per month and 100 Face IDs, developers can easily test and prototype. For production environments, the tiers rapidly expand:

  • PRO Startup Tier: $29/month for 5,000 API calls and 5,000 Face IDs.
  • ULTRA Scale-up Tier: $149/month for 50,000 API calls and 50,000 Face IDs.
  • MEGA Enterprise Tier: $1,290/month for 500,000 API calls and 500,000 Face IDs.

These structured tiers ensure that you pay only for what you use, providing a predictable cost model while guaranteeing the necessary face recognition API production limits for your application’s growth. All features, including 1:N face recognition against a database, 1:1 face verification, passive and active liveness detection, age/gender/expression detection, and face database management, are included across every plan. This comprehensive feature set, combined with robust rate limits, allows enterprises to confidently deploy identity solutions that meet stringent requirements for e-KYC, AML obligations under frameworks like PSD2, eIDAS, and FinCEN, and prevent sophisticated presentation attacks and synthetic identity fraud.

Strategies to Scale Face Recognition API for High Traffic

Successfully deploying a face recognition solution that can scale face recognition API for high traffic involves more than just selecting an API with high rate limits. It requires strategic planning and leveraging the API’s capabilities efficiently. ARSA’s API offers several advantages for high-traffic scenarios:

  • Optimized API Design: The API is built for performance, ensuring low latency and efficient processing of requests. This means each call is handled quickly, maximizing your effective throughput within any given rate limit.
  • Isolated Per-Account Face Databases: For multi-tenant applications or those requiring strict data segregation, ARSA provides isolated per-account face databases. This ensures data privacy and tenant separation, crucial for compliance with regulations like GDPR and CCPA, without compromising performance.
  • Efficient Identity Management: Features like 1:N face identification against a database and 1:1 face matching verification are optimized for speed. Developers can enroll multiple images per face ID for higher accuracy, enhancing the reliability of identification in high-volume scenarios.
  • Developer Dashboard with Usage Analytics: Monitoring your API usage is vital for scaling. ARSA’s developer dashboard provides real-time usage analytics, allowing senior engineers to track their face API throughput for enterprise applications and anticipate when an upgrade to a higher tier might be necessary. This proactive approach prevents unexpected service interruptions.

For a deeper dive into optimizing your usage, consider reading our article on Mastering Face Recognition API Rate Limits and Scaling for Production Apps, which provides additional insights into best practices.

Ensuring Robust Face API Throughput for Enterprise Applications

Enterprise applications, especially in the mobility sector, demand consistent and reliable face API throughput for enterprise operations. Whether it’s verifying drivers, authenticating passengers, or securing access to shared vehicles, the system must perform flawlessly under pressure. ARSA Technology’s API is engineered to deliver this reliability:

  • Production-Ready Infrastructure: Hosted on a self-hosted ARSA platform at faceapi.arsa.technology, the API benefits from a robust and optimized infrastructure, ensuring stability and performance.
  • Comprehensive Liveness Detection: To maintain security and prevent fraud, the API includes both passive liveness detection and active liveness with head movement challenges. This anti-spoofing capability is critical for preventing presentation attacks and synthetic identity fraud, which can severely impact an enterprise’s integrity and financial stability.
  • Simple Integration: With straightforward `x-key-secret` API key authentication and comprehensive Face Recognition API documentation offering cURL, Python, and JavaScript code examples, integration is designed to be fast. You can launch face login in days, not months, accelerating your time to market.
  • Flexible Media Support: The API supports common image formats like JPEG/PNG and video formats like MP4/WebM for active liveness, ensuring compatibility with most existing systems and capture devices.

By leveraging these capabilities, enterprises can achieve significant business outcomes, including reduced operational costs due to automated processes, enhanced security posture, and improved customer trust. The ability to manage identity verification without managing underlying infrastructure frees up valuable engineering resources to focus on core product development.

Choosing the Right Face Recognition API for Your Production Needs

The decision-making process for selecting a face recognition API for production involves weighing various factors beyond just features. For senior engineers, the focus is often on reliability, scalability, security, and compliance. ARSA Technology addresses these concerns directly.

Our commitment to data privacy is evident in the isolated per-account face databases and the option for on-premise deployment with our Face Recognition & Liveness SDK for highly regulated environments. This flexibility ensures that even the most stringent data sovereignty requirements can be met. For cloud deployments, the ARSA API provides a secure, managed service that eliminates the need for your team to handle complex server management or biometric data storage.

Furthermore, ARSA Technology’s seven years of experience in AI and IoT solutions, with a track record of serving government and enterprise clients, underscores our expertise and authority in the field. Our solutions are not experimental; they are proven in demanding real-world environments. You can explore all ARSA products to see the breadth of our AI capabilities.

Conclusion

Navigating face recognition API rate limits and scaling for production apps is a critical task for any senior engineer building modern identity solutions. ARSA Technology’s Face Recognition & Liveness API provides a robust, scalable, and secure platform designed to meet the demands of high-traffic enterprise applications, particularly within the mobility industry. With transparent pricing, comprehensive features, and a strong focus on data privacy and compliance, ARSA empowers you to deploy advanced identity verification quickly and efficiently.

Ready to transform your identity management and ensure seamless scalability? Contact ARSA solutions team today to discuss your specific requirements or create a free Face API account and experience the power of ARSA’s API firsthand.

FAQ

  • What are typical face API rate limit tiers for enterprise use?

ARSA Technology offers several tiers, ranging from a Basic Free Tier (100 calls/month) up to a MEGA Enterprise Tier (500,000 calls/month), designed to accommodate varying production demands and ensure sufficient face recognition API production limits. Each tier includes all API features.

  • How can I effectively scale face recognition API for high traffic in a mobility application?

To scale face recognition API for high traffic, leverage ARSA’s optimized API design, isolated per-account face databases for multi-tenancy, and the developer dashboard for proactive monitoring of usage. Choosing a higher pricing tier as your traffic grows ensures seamless performance.

  • What features ensure robust face API throughput for enterprise applications?

Robust face API throughput for enterprise is ensured by ARSA’s production-ready infrastructure, comprehensive active and passive liveness detection to prevent fraud, efficient identity management with multi-image support for accuracy, and a developer dashboard for real-time usage analytics.

  • Does ARSA’s Face Recognition API support international compliance standards?

Yes, ARSA’s API is designed with international compliance in mind, supporting requirements for e-KYC and AML obligations under frameworks such as PSD2, eIDAS, and FinCEN. Our isolated per-account face databases also aid in compliance with data privacy regulations like GDPR and CCPA.

Stop Guessing, Start Optimizing.

Discover how ARSA Technology drives profit through intelligent systems.

ARSA Technology White Logo

Legal Name:
PT Trisaka Arsa Caraka
NIB – 9120113130218

Head Office – Surabaya
Tenggilis Mejoyo, Surabaya
Jawa Timur, Indonesia
60299

R&D Facility – Yogyakarta
Jl. Palagan Tentara Pelajar KM. 13, Ngaglik, Kab. Sleman, DI Yogyakarta, Indonesia 55581

EN
IDBahasa IndonesiaENEnglish